Summary

Requiring the State Ethics Commission to adopt specified model ethics provisions for school boards; providing that a model provision may be adopted by or imposed on a school board under specified circumstances; repealing a requirement that a regulated lobbyist attend a training course within a specified time period; altering the information related to employment and sources of earned income that a member of the General Assembly is required to report to the Joint Ethics Committee; etc.
